What Is Included in Standard Painting Contractor Services?

Basic painting contractor services typically encompass an array of basic duties intended to ensure a seamless and successful painting process. Such services typically start with a detailed assessment meeting to evaluate the client's requirements and desires. Upon completion of this phase, the contractor will prepare the surfaces, which involves cleaning, sanding, and repairing any flaws to ensure optimal paint bonding.

Additionally, the professional typically provides the use of superior paint, ensuring even coverage and a polished result. This often includes the use of primers as required, especially for surfaces that demand additional care. Standard services also typically include the safeguarding of adjacent areas with drop cloths, tape, and other materials to protect against unwanted damage.

At the end of the project, the specialist will clear the work area when the work is complete, removing any debris and assuring that the site is left tidy. Overall, these essential procedures are the cornerstone of a successful painting undertaking.

Hidden Fees to Watch Out For in Painting Contracts

Numerous homeowners ignore concealed expenses when agreeing to painting contracts, often causing unforeseen costs. Frequently overlooked charges include additional charges for preparatory surface work, such as sanding or priming, which are frequently excluded from the starting estimate. Homeowners should also be wary of costs related to correcting current surface issues, because these expenses can grow fast if they are not clarified from the start.

In addition, some agreements may not account for the complete range of necessary materials, such as caulking or specialty paints, which could increase the final bill. Licensing fees, especially for exterior work, may also come as a surprise to clients. Lastly, the possibility of overtime fees must be taken into account if the project extends beyond the original timeline. Understanding these hidden costs enables homeowners to make more informed decisions and avoid budget overruns.

Planning Your Painting Project Budget: Key Strategies

Establishing a budget for a painting project demands thoughtful preparation to ensure that expenses stay within control and desired outcomes are realized. To start the budgeting process, homeowners ought to develop a solid budget based on the scope of work and desired outcomes. Looking into standard costs per square foot in their local market can establish a reliable financial baseline.

Next, it is vital to collect a number of bids from trusted contractors, making sure that each quote contains a complete breakdown of materials, labor, and any extra charges. This transparency allows for informed comparisons and may reveal potential savings.

Additionally, homeowners should reserve a contingency fund to cover unforeseen costs that may arise during the renovation. Prioritizing essential tasks over aesthetic additions can also aid in sticking to the budget. By implementing these strategies, property owners can efficiently manage their painting endeavor and accomplish desirable outcomes without fiscal burden.

What Questions Should You Ask Your Painting Contractor?

How can homeowners guarantee they hire the right painting contractor? A proven method involves posing specific questions that uncover the contractor's expertise and work philosophy. Property owners ought to ask about the contractor's license and insurance coverage, confirming protection against any possible damages. Seeking references from former clients can give homeowners a clear picture of the contractor's trustworthiness and standard of work.

Additionally, it's important to cover the scope of the job, including deadlines and resources to be used. Residents should obtain a complete written bid that outlines costs, preventing any unexpected fees. Queries regarding the specialist's setup and clean-up procedures can reveal their expertise.

Furthermore, homeowners should investigate the professional's coverage on both labor and materials, ensuring confidence for potential problems. Through examining these important factors, residents can reach well-informed conclusions and identify a service provider that matches their requirements and goals.

What Is the Typical Duration of a Painting Project?

The usual length of time required for a painting project differs, typically spanning from one to two weeks. Variables that impact this timeline include the project's size, surface preparation needed, and weather conditions affecting exterior work.

Are Touch-Up Services Provided Following Project Completion?

Generally, touch-up services are not part of the standard package once a project is finished. That said, several contractors make them available as an extra service, allowing clients to preserve the quality and look of their paintwork over time, based on individual arrangements.

In What Ways Do Weather Conditions Influence Painting Schedules?

Weather factors heavily influence painting timelines; precipitation, excessive moisture, or harsh temperatures may cause project delays. Skilled contractors should closely follow weather reports and adapt their timelines to ensure optimal conditions for paint application and drying.
